The global diesel generator market is gearing up for some pretty exciting growth. Experts estimate that by 2025, the market could hit around $3 billion, and by 2033, it might even reach over $5.4 billion. That's a solid compound annual growth rate of about 7.6%. A lot of this upward trend is fueled by increasing demand across different sectors—think residential, commercial, and industrial backup power needs. And, interestingly, generators with power outputs above 500 kW are really catching people’s attention lately. They’re especially popular in big operations like construction sites and telecom setups, where you just need that extra juice to keep things running smoothly.

The generator market is really evolving fast, driven by what consumers need nowadays and shifting market trends. One of the biggest highlights? People are showing a clear preference for greener, more efficient power solutions. Everyone — from big industries to everyday folks — seems to be leaning towards sustainability, so manufacturers are stepping up their game to create generators that use cleaner tech. For example, the India diesel generator market—both AC and DC—is expected to hit around $2.59 billion by 2032, growing at an annual rate of about 7.39%. That’s a pretty solid jump from the $1.47 billion it was valued at in 2024.
As more folks demand dependable power, especially in emerging markets, generator tech is changing to keep up. We're seeing more IoT and smart tech being integrated, which means real-time monitoring of performance and easier maintenance. This isn’t just about convenience — it also helps save fuel and boost efficiency, which is totally in line with the industry’s push toward being more energy-conscious.
